func (*Client) CloneVmClone ¶
func (c *Client) CloneVmClone(ctx context.Context, req *CloneVmCloneRequest) (*CloneVmCloneResponse, error)
CloneVmClone Create a container clone/copy
func (*Client) Create ¶
func (c *Client) Create(ctx context.Context, req *CreateRequest) (*CreateResponse, error)
Create Create or restore a container.
func (*Client) Delete ¶
func (c *Client) Delete(ctx context.Context, req *DeleteRequest) (*DeleteResponse, error)
Delete Destroy the container (also delete all uses files).
func (*Client) Find ¶
func (c *Client) Find(ctx context.Context, req *FindRequest) (*FindResponse, error)
Find Directory index
func (*Client) Index ¶
func (c *Client) Index(ctx context.Context, req *IndexRequest) (*IndexResponse, error)
Index LXC container index (per node).
func (*Client) MigrateVmMigrate ¶
func (c *Client) MigrateVmMigrate(ctx context.Context, req *MigrateVmMigrateRequest) (*MigrateVmMigrateResponse, error)
MigrateVmMigrate Migrate the container to another node. Creates a new migration task.
func (*Client) MoveVolume ¶
func (c *Client) MoveVolume(ctx context.Context, req *MoveVolumeRequest) (*MoveVolumeResponse, error)
MoveVolume Move a rootfs-/mp-volume to a different storage or to a different container.
func (*Client) Mtunnel ¶
func (c *Client) Mtunnel(ctx context.Context, req *MtunnelRequest) (*MtunnelResponse, error)
Mtunnel Migration tunnel endpoint - only for internal use by CT migration.
func (*Client) Mtunnelwebsocket ¶
func (c *Client) Mtunnelwebsocket(ctx context.Context, req *MtunnelwebsocketRequest) (*MtunnelwebsocketResponse, error)
Mtunnelwebsocket Migration tunnel endpoint for websocket upgrade - only for internal use by VM migration.
func (*Client) RemoteMigrateVmRemoteMigrate ¶
func (c *Client) RemoteMigrateVmRemoteMigrate(ctx context.Context, req *RemoteMigrateVmRemoteMigrateRequest) (*RemoteMigrateVmRemoteMigrateResponse, error)
RemoteMigrateVmRemoteMigrate Migrate the container to another cluster. Creates a new migration task. EXPERIMENTAL feature!
func (*Client) ResizeVmResize ¶
func (c *Client) ResizeVmResize(ctx context.Context, req *ResizeVmResizeRequest) (*ResizeVmResizeResponse, error)
ResizeVmResize Resize a container mount point.
func (*Client) Rrd ¶
func (c *Client) Rrd(ctx context.Context, req *RrdRequest) (*RrdResponse, error)
Rrd Read VM RRD statistics (returns PNG)
func (*Client) Rrddata ¶
func (c *Client) Rrddata(ctx context.Context, req *RrddataRequest) (*RrddataResponse, error)
Rrddata Read VM RRD statistics
func (*Client) Spiceproxy ¶
func (c *Client) Spiceproxy(ctx context.Context, req *SpiceproxyRequest) (*SpiceproxyResponse, error)
Spiceproxy Returns a SPICE configuration to connect to the CT.
func (*Client) Template ¶
func (c *Client) Template(ctx context.Context, req *TemplateRequest) (*TemplateResponse, error)
Template Create a Template.
func (*Client) Termproxy ¶
func (c *Client) Termproxy(ctx context.Context, req *TermproxyRequest) (*TermproxyResponse, error)
Termproxy Creates a TCP proxy connection.
func (*Client) UpdateVmConfig ¶
func (c *Client) UpdateVmConfig(ctx context.Context, req *UpdateVmConfigRequest) (*UpdateVmConfigResponse, error)
UpdateVmConfig Set container options.
func (*Client) VmConfig ¶
func (c *Client) VmConfig(ctx context.Context, req *VmConfigRequest) (*VmConfigResponse, error)
VmConfig Get container configuration.
func (*Client) VmFeature ¶
func (c *Client) VmFeature(ctx context.Context, req *VmFeatureRequest) (*VmFeatureResponse, error)
VmFeature Check if feature for virtual machine is available.
func (*Client) VmPending ¶
func (c *Client) VmPending(ctx context.Context, req *VmPendingRequest) (*VmPendingResponse, error)
VmPending Get container configuration, including pending changes.
func (*Client) Vncproxy ¶
func (c *Client) Vncproxy(ctx context.Context, req *VncproxyRequest) (*VncproxyResponse, error)
Vncproxy Creates a TCP VNC proxy connections.
func (*Client) Vncwebsocket ¶
func (c *Client) Vncwebsocket(ctx context.Context, req *VncwebsocketRequest) (*VncwebsocketResponse, error)
Vncwebsocket Opens a weksocket for VNC traffic.

type CreateRequest ¶
type CreateRequest struct { Node string `url:"node" json:"node"` // The cluster node name. Ostemplate string `url:"ostemplate" json:"ostemplate"` // The OS template or backup file. Vmid int `url:"vmid" json:"vmid"` // The (unique) ID of the VM. // The following parameters are optional Arch *string `url:"arch,omitempty" json:"arch,omitempty"` // OS architecture type. Bwlimit *float64 `url:"bwlimit,omitempty" json:"bwlimit,omitempty"` // Override I/O bandwidth limit (in KiB/s). Cmode *string `url:"cmode,omitempty" json:"cmode,omitempty"` // Console mode. By default, the console command tries to open a connection to one of the available tty devices. By setting cmode to 'console' it tries to attach to /dev/console instead. If you set cmode to 'shell', it simply invokes a shell inside the container (no login). Console *util.SpecialBool `url:"console,omitempty" json:"console,omitempty"` // Attach a console device (/dev/console) to the container. Cores *int `url:"cores,omitempty" json:"cores,omitempty"` // The number of cores assigned to the container. A container can use all available cores by default. Cpulimit *float64 `url:"cpulimit,omitempty" json:"cpulimit,omitempty"` // Limit of CPU usage.NOTE: If the computer has 2 CPUs, it has a total of '2' CPU time. Value '0' indicates no CPU limit. Cpuunits *int `url:"cpuunits,omitempty" json:"cpuunits,omitempty"` // CPU weight for a container, will be clamped to [1, 10000] in cgroup v2. Debug *util.SpecialBool `url:"debug,omitempty" json:"debug,omitempty"` // Try to be more verbose. For now this only enables debug log-level on start. Description *string `url:"description,omitempty" json:"description,omitempty"` // Description for the Container. Shown in the web-interface CT's summary. This is saved as comment inside the configuration file. Features *string `url:"features,omitempty" json:"features,omitempty"` // Allow containers access to advanced features. Force *util.SpecialBool `url:"force,omitempty" json:"force,omitempty"` // Allow to overwrite existing container. Hookscript *string `url:"hookscript,omitempty" json:"hookscript,omitempty"` // Script that will be exectued during various steps in the containers lifetime. Hostname *string `url:"hostname,omitempty" json:"hostname,omitempty"` // Set a host name for the container. IgnoreUnpackErrors *util.SpecialBool `url:"ignore-unpack-errors,omitempty" json:"ignore-unpack-errors,omitempty"` // Ignore errors when extracting the template. Lock *string `url:"lock,omitempty" json:"lock,omitempty"` // Lock/unlock the container. Memory *int `url:"memory,omitempty" json:"memory,omitempty"` // Amount of RAM for the container in MB. Mpn *string `url:"mp[n],omitempty" json:"mp[n],omitempty"` // Use volume as container mount point. Use the special syntax STORAGE_ID:SIZE_IN_GiB to allocate a new volume. Nameserver *string `url:"nameserver,omitempty" json:"nameserver,omitempty"` // Sets DNS server IP address for a container. Create will automatically use the setting from the host if you neither set searchdomain nor nameserver. Netn *string `url:"net[n],omitempty" json:"net[n],omitempty"` // Specifies network interfaces for the container. Onboot *util.SpecialBool `url:"onboot,omitempty" json:"onboot,omitempty"` // Specifies whether a container will be started during system bootup. Ostype *string `url:"ostype,omitempty" json:"ostype,omitempty"` // OS type. This is used to setup configuration inside the container, and corresponds to lxc setup scripts in /usr/share/lxc/config/<ostype>.common.conf. Value 'unmanaged' can be used to skip and OS specific setup. Password *string `url:"password,omitempty" json:"password,omitempty"` // Sets root password inside container. Pool *string `url:"pool,omitempty" json:"pool,omitempty"` // Add the VM to the specified pool. Protection *util.SpecialBool `url:"protection,omitempty" json:"protection,omitempty"` // Sets the protection flag of the container. This will prevent the CT or CT's disk remove/update operation. Restore *util.SpecialBool `url:"restore,omitempty" json:"restore,omitempty"` // Mark this as restore task. Rootfs *string `url:"rootfs,omitempty" json:"rootfs,omitempty"` // Use volume as container root. Searchdomain *string `url:"searchdomain,omitempty" json:"searchdomain,omitempty"` // Sets DNS search domains for a container. Create will automatically use the setting from the host if you neither set searchdomain nor nameserver. SshPublicKeys *string `url:"ssh-public-keys,omitempty" json:"ssh-public-keys,omitempty"` // Setup public SSH keys (one key per line, OpenSSH format). Start *util.SpecialBool `url:"start,omitempty" json:"start,omitempty"` // Start the CT after its creation finished successfully. Startup *string `url:"startup,omitempty" json:"startup,omitempty"` // Startup and shutdown behavior. Order is a non-negative number defining the general startup order. Shutdown in done with reverse ordering. Additionally you can set the 'up' or 'down' delay in seconds, which specifies a delay to wait before the next VM is started or stopped. Storage *string `url:"storage,omitempty" json:"storage,omitempty"` // Default Storage. Swap *int `url:"swap,omitempty" json:"swap,omitempty"` // Amount of SWAP for the container in MB. Tags *string `url:"tags,omitempty" json:"tags,omitempty"` // Tags of the Container. This is only meta information. Template *util.SpecialBool `url:"template,omitempty" json:"template,omitempty"` // Enable/disable Template. Timezone *string `url:"timezone,omitempty" json:"timezone,omitempty"` // Time zone to use in the container. If option isn't set, then nothing will be done. Can be set to 'host' to match the host time zone, or an arbitrary time zone option from /usr/share/zoneinfo/zone.tab Tty *int `url:"tty,omitempty" json:"tty,omitempty"` // Specify the number of tty available to the container Unique *util.SpecialBool `url:"unique,omitempty" json:"unique,omitempty"` // Assign a unique random ethernet address. Unprivileged *util.SpecialBool `url:"unprivileged,omitempty" json:"unprivileged,omitempty"` // Makes the container run as unprivileged user. (Should not be modified manually.) Unusedn *string `url:"unused[n],omitempty" json:"unused[n],omitempty"` // Reference to unused volumes. This is used internally, and should not be modified manually. }
